331012 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 632016. Its totient is φ = 150440.
The previous prime is 330997. The next prime is 331013. The reversal of 331012 is 210133.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 331012.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(331013)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 3718 + ... + 3805.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(52668).
2331012 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
331012 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(301004).
331012 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
331012 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 7538 (or 7536 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 18, while the sum is 10.
The square root of 331012 is about 575.3364233212. The cubic root of 331012 is about 69.1748000951.
Adding to 331012 its reverse (210133), we get a palindrome (541145).
The spelling of 331012 in words is "three hundred thirty-one thousand, twelve".
